Dunton Green station caters to its passengers with several key facilities, despite the absence of a ticket office. Travelers can purchase tickets from available machines or even collect tickets bought online, making travel planning a breeze. Located conveniently by the entrance to platform 1, these machines are accessible to all.
For those requiring specific assistance, there are helpful features like accessible ticket machines, induction loops, and ramps for train access. The station maintains a secure atmosphere with CCTV coverage, though it lacks certain conveniences such as accessible toilets, waiting rooms, and staff support on-site.
The car park at Dunton Green, operated by APCOA Parking, offers 26 spaces, including two accessible ones. The parking rates are quite reasonable—with options from daily to annual passes. A visit to Barnetby station reveals several convenient facilities. While it lacks a traditional ticket office, ticket machines are readily available to facilitate ticket buying and collection, including tickets purchased online. This makes starting your journey seamless and straightforward. Accessibility is a key focus, with step-free access provided throughout the station. However, note that while ramps for train access are present, the station is unstaffed. CCTV ensures an added layer of security, although there's no luggage storage facility available.
Patrons with hearing impairments will appreciate the induction loop system. Despite the absence of accessible toilets or a waiting room, there is a seating area to make waits more comfortable. Refreshments and shopping facilities aren't a staple here, so it's worth planning ahead if you require these services during your visit.
Barnetby station connects well with other transport modes, making onward travel convenient. Rail replacement services pick up from bus stops on Kings Road; however, they avoid the bus stop by the station footbridge. Local taxi numbers are displayed for easy accessibility, enhancing connectivity to wider destinations.
If you're traveling further afield, Humberside International Airport is a mere 3.5 miles away, reachable by taxi for your travel needs. Planning your journey using buses is a viable option, with detailed travel information available in a printable format for your convenience.
